Conquering Ceiling Fan Cobwebs: A High Dusting Guide

Dust bunnies may love to hide in the shadows, but ceiling fans are a magnet for cobwebs. Retrieving those pesky strands can be challenging, especially when you're not confident working on a ladder. But fear not! With a few simple tools and techniques, you can turn your ceiling fan from a spider's paradise into a sparkling showcase.

First, safety first! Always disconnect the fan before approaching those webs. A trusty reaching ladder is essential for ascending to the fan blades safely.

Next, gather your supplies: a feather duster, a vacuum cleaner with a crevice, and a spray bottle filled with water. Start by using your vacuum to gently remove the loose cobwebs from the blades. For stuck-on strands, carefully dampen your duster or vacuum attachment and scrub them away.

Finally, give the fan a good shine with a damp cloth. Remember to dry the blades thoroughly before plugging the fan back in. And there get more info you have it! Your ceiling fan is now dust-free, ready to flutter its way through the season without attracting any more unwanted visitors.

Banish Dust Bunnies from Above: Your High Dusting Solution

Tired of those pesky dust bunnies lurking in the high places? It's a common problem, but don't despair! With the right tools and techniques, you can conquer those cobwebs and achieve the spotless ceiling. Begin by gathering your supplies: some microfiber cloth, some duster with an extendable handle, and maybe even a vacuum cleaner with an attachments. Then, lightly work their way around the room, dusting from top to bottom to avoid any dust from settling on already-cleaned surfaces.

  • For tricky areas like ceiling fans or light fixtures, use a vacuum cleaner with an brush attachment. This will help eliminate any stubborn dust and debris.
  • Don't forget to clean the tops of your furniture, too! It's easy for dust to accumulate on these areas.
  • After you're finished dusting, vacuum the floor to collect any stray particles.

With a little effort, you can banish those dust bunnies for good! Appreciate your clean and sparkling home!
